Overview:
A food store in Brooklyn, New York has decided to upgrade their existing cash register with an EMV Point of Sale System.

Solution:
They have chosen Modus POS to assist in achieving higher efficiency by utilizing pcAmerica Cash Register Express, Elo All In One POS Systems, Epson Receipt Printers, Honeywell Scanner, Label Printing Scales and PAX S300 EMV Pin Pad
